#F2457C Color Information
#F2457C is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#F2457C. A complement of this color would be #45F2BB, perceived brightness is 0.50, and the grayscale version is #9B9B9B.
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 341°,a saturation of 87%, and a lightness of 61%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 341°, a saturation of 71%, and a value of 95%.
In a RGB color space, #F2457C is composed of 95% red, 27%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71% magenta, 49% yellow and 5% black.
In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 25.24, x: 0.5144, and y: 0.2957.

About #F2457C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 341°, a saturation of 87%, and a lightness of 61%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 341°, a saturation of 71%, and a value of 95%.
- HEX: #F2457C
- RGB: rgb(242, 69, 124)
- HSL: hsl(341, 87%, 61%)
- HSV: hsv(341, 71%, 95%)
- CMYK: 0.00% cyan, 71.00% magenta, 49.00% yellow, 5.00% black
- XYZ: 43.90, 25.24, 16.21
- Yxy: 25.24, 0.5144, 0.2957
- Hunter Lab: 57.31, 68.63, 10.14
- CIE-Lab: 57.31, 68.63, 10.14
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 43.90, Y: 25.24, Z: 16.21.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 25.24, x: 0.5144, and y: 0.2957.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 57.31, a: 68.63, and b: 10.14.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 57.31, a: 68.63, and b: 10.14.
